Not Installing Your Dish Washer Appropriately Can Lead to a Mountain of Issues


Not only can installing a dishwashing machine correctly void your guarantee, but it can also create a mess. For instance, if you do not install the supply line appropriately, you could take care of leakages-- or perhaps worse, a flood. You might likewise exper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s also promptly via your pipes and also triggers loud drinking audios. If you inaccurately mount your dishwasher to the rubbish disposal, you may observe poignant smells or have deposit on your dishes.

Dishwashers have three basis connections: a water supply, a drain line, and an electrical hookup. Figuring out how to hook up a dishwasher is not difficult. Quite simply, you just disconnect the water drain, and electrical connections from the old dishwasher and then hook the new dishwasher up to the existing connections. Installing a dishwasher is simple as long as you have good electrical and plumbing connections. First, you’ll need to remove your old dishwasher.
